Villagers demand capture of crop-raiding wild elephant near Gudalur, threaten to stage hunger strike

The people of Kavundankolli area near Gudalur have demanded that a troublesome wild elephant, which has been damaging agricultural crops, be caught at the earliest. Otherwise, they have threatened to stage a hunger strike on January 25.


The Nilgiris: A lone wild elephant has entered the village near Gudalur in the Nilgiris district and is damaging agricultural crops in areas like Kavundankolli and Padanthurai areas.

Despite repeated representations to the Forest department officials, no action has been taken so far due to which the people of the area have been aggrieved a lot.



Even though petitions were submitted to Gudalur Revenue Divisional Officer, and District forest officer no action has been taken yet to end the man animal conflict.

In the meanwhile talks were held with affected villagers by Gudalur Revenue Divisional Officer and Police officials, and it was decided to catch the wild elephant earliest.

“Failing which, we would stage a hunger strike in front of Thevar Solai town panchayats” the affected villagers warned.

Following this, the officials have assured that the capture of the wild elephant would be taken up soon.
